Anmelden

View Full Version : FTP(MGet) PC-> AS/400 Lange Dateinamen ?



amontag
12-09-01, 14:39
Ich möchte von einem NT-Server per FTP (mittels Skript) einige Dateien abholen, soweit so gut :

USER PASSWORD
CD /NTFREIGABE
LCD AS400LIB
MGET .....

Die Dateien heissen etwa :

LangeDatei200110912153000.txt
LangeDatei200110912160000.txt

wie bekomme ich die rüber ???

Rukober
12-09-01, 16:32
Hier bietet sich m.E. eine Lösung in 2 Schritten an:
1. Information holen, welche Dateien auf FTP-Server liegen (entspr. dir in outfile) (=FTP #1)
2. die so erstellte Outfile nacheinander lesen, um die auf dem FTP-Server liegenden Files einzeln runterzuladen (=FTP #2 - #n).
Hierzu ist ein wenig Programmierarbeit in CLP / RPG notwendig.
Weniger Arbeit macht es, wenn die auf dem FTP-Server liegenden Files immer den gleichen Namen haben.
Quellen: http://www.tylogix.com/Articles/AS400FTP.htm
Gruss
Frank

amontag
13-09-01, 08:11
Hallo Frank,

vielen Dank, der Link auf http://www.tylogix.com/Articles/AS400FTP.htm
hat mir schon mal weitergeholfen ! Ich werde wohl nicht umhinkommen die Dateien per DIR oder LS einzulesen und dann per CL/RPG weiterzuverarbeiten.
Hinzu kommt noch, dass die Dateien nach der Verarbeitung in ein anderes NT Verzeichnis verschoben werden muessen. Da es keinen MOVE Befehl gibt, bleibt dann wohl auch nur PUT/MPUT und MDELETE
Gruss Andreas